This friendly, and sometimes humorous, book addresses four areas of writing: composition, fiction, poetry, and writing in action. Composition lessons focus on skills such as word economy, transitions, sentence variety, and organization. Fiction lessons guide students through the writing of a story. Poetry explores forms such as haiku, sonnets, and free verse. Writing in Action includes business letters, news reports, technical writing, and more. Grade 6 and up."
